Spelling of Minoo
M-I-N-O-O, is a 5-letter female given name.
Pronunciation of Minoo
mi NOO
Meaning of Minoo
Paradise, heaven, heaven: paradise.
Origin of Minoo
The name 'Minoo' has its roots in Persian culture. It is believed to have originated from the Middle Persian word 'Minu', which means 'heaven' or 'paradise'. The earliest known use of the name can be traced back to ancient Persia, where it was often given to girls as a way to express their beauty and grace. Over time, 'Minoo' has become a beloved name within Persian-speaking communities and has spread to other cultures around the world.
